Company Description Since its spin-off in September 2025 AUMOVIO continues the business of the former Continental group sector Automotive as an independent company. The technology and electronics company offers a wide-ranging portfolio that makes mobility safe, exciting, connected, and autonomous. This includes sensor solutions, displays, braking and comfort systems as well as comprehensive expertise in software, architecture platforms, and assistance systems for software-defined vehicles. In the fiscal year 2024 the business areas, which now belong to AUMOVIO, generated sales of 19.6 billion Euro. The company is headquartered in Frankfurt, Germany and has about 87.000 employees in more than 100 locations worldwide. Job Description We are seeking a SQM Engineer – Global Category Decorative Plastic to join our team in Prai, Malaysia. In this critical role, you will be responsible for ensuring the quality of Decorative Plastic from global suppliers, driving continuous improvement, and maintaining high standards across our supply chain. Responsible for the Component Introduction APQP (CI process) of Decorative Plastic Parts. Ensure the selection of qualified suppliers for the components needed. Work in sourcing process, execution of Maturity Evaluation, Technical Reviews, Supplier Component Reviews, APQP, R@R, and PPAP validation for components of the assigned category. Ensure proper communication with the different areas of the sourcing and introduction process. Handling of Engineering Changes and PCN's for series production components. Analysis and troubleshooting of plastic injection molding process and secondary processes (e.g. painting, plating, laser etching, etc.) during the different phases of APQP. Execution of VDA 6.3 audits with Suppliers, the assessment and introduction of potential new suppliers in close collaboration with Category Management, R&D and Purchasing BU's. Ensure the implementation of Category Quality Standards. Work with plant Supplier Quality (SQM CI/SP) for activities in which collaboration is needed, (e.g. escalations, technical support, L/L). Qualifications 5 years of experience on the Automotive Industry, minimum of 2 years (out of those 5) on a similar or related position in Quality (e.g. Supplier Quality, Quality Engineering, Quality Auditing, Quality Management) Extensive knowledge of AIAG requirements, Quality Tools & Lean Manufacturing (IATF 16949, ISO 14001, VDA 6.3, Six Sigma). Experience with component/product introduction in automotive environment, experience with New Product Launch, project management and Release of new processes. Extensive knowledge in plastic injection molding process, including process control (availability of analysis of DOE for improving process window), design for manufacturing of parts (DFM), moldflow interpretation, Medium knowledge on tool construction and tooling release. Molding troubleshooting knowledge Knowledge in painting, plating, laser etching, and related technologies is highly desirable, as well as the related control process tests (e.g. gloss, adhesion, density, etc) Advanced English (Fluent, written and spoken). Excellent communication skills, to communicate with people at various levels and different cultures. Willingness to travel up to 50% of working time.
